(04-11-2022, 10:58 AM)doofenH Wrote: Is there a better items arrangement patch? I have no idea how the game arrange button work on my inventory. Its not alphabetical, or based on supplies quantity.

It sort first by item icon:

Code:
Ordered list of item icons for Arrange command
C3/26F5:    FF          ; No icon
C3/26F6:    D8          ; Dirk
C3/26F7:    D9          ; Sword
C3/26F8:    DA          ; Lance
C3/26F9:    DB          ; Knife
C3/26FA:    DC          ; Rod
C3/26FB:    DD          ; Brush
C3/26FC:    DE          ; Stars
C3/26FD:    DF          ; Special
C3/26FE:    E0          ; Gambler
C3/26FF:    E1          ; Claw
C3/2700:    E2          ; Shield
C3/2701:    E3          ; Helmet
C3/2702:    E4          ; Armor
C3/2703:    E5          ; Tool
C3/2704:    E6          ; Skean
C3/2705:    E7          ; Relic

Then it sort by item ID withing each category, you can check the sorting routine at $C326E0. Consumables come first because they have no icon.

I just discovered that by giving weapons special properties (cmd: Jump, X-Magic. Other properties like MP to 1, Vigor 50%, HP+25%, & etc too), and then during the battle, we go to the item cmd & change the wpn to something else, the cmd (& maybe other special properties) that was given by the previous wpn still remain throughout the battle. Is there a patch that fix this?

[The Vigor+50% seem to work properly though, as removing it during battle does lower my physical dmg.]

Ah I see what you mean. Yeah this would definitely be an issue if a weapon was given any of those special properties, which in vanilla of course they do not.
Unfortunately no, there is not a patch-fix for this as far as I know, but I'd be interested in one also - I have a weapon that uses the 4x attack special property... though I may remove that property from it now that I know about this issue lol, if no fix can be made.
